Which is not a factor that affects the rate of diffusion

Biology
1 answer:
kumpel [21]3 years ago
6 0

Explanation:

Many factors can affect the rate of diffusion , including , but not limited to , concentration gradient , size of the particles that are diffusing , and temperature of the systems , diffusion of substances in and out of cells is mediated by the plasma membrane .

Identify each adaptation as structural, behavioral, or physiological.
4vir4ik [10]

Answer:

Turtles hide their heads in their shells for protection. (behavioural adaptation)

camels have long eyelashes to protect their eyes from sand. (structural adaptation)

humans sweat to maintain a constant body temperature. (physiological adaptation)
